Wil 07-04-2002 05:47 PM

Officially, the Oddworld is ten times larger than our own Earth, but in what way we're not sure - it could be in diameter, surface area or mass among other things. Of course, this knowledge of Oddworld's size brought about a lot of controversy over the Oddworld map that Alf supplied us with. Strangely enough, I could spot several mistakes on it, but not that one. Ho hum.

Yes, Oddworld is a big place for us to explore, with lots of lands, waters, skies and times for us to explore. Let's just hope we get more sinister little quips about Oddworld's history.
